GIRARD – Quentin Lee Lilly, 63, passed away unexpectedly Sunday afternoon, July 5, 2026, at his home.
Quentin was born June 1, 1963, in Youngstown, a son of the late Clinton and Orpha Lawson Lilly, and was a lifelong area resident.
He was a graduate of The Rayen School and worked at Holly Beverage, Republic Rubber and in security at Dinesol Plastics.
Above all else, Quentin was a kind and generous man who was devoted to his family. He was always willing to lend a helping hand whenever someone needed him, and his loyalty and caring nature were the foundation of who he was.
Quentin was a talented artist who enjoyed drawing and expressing his creativity. He also enjoyed playing video games and watching westerns. A lifelong sports fan, he faithfully cheered on the Dallas Cowboys and also enjoyed NASCAR and professional wrestling.
Quentin is survived by his siblings, Virginia Morris, Cathy Jornigan, Kenneth Lilly, Karen Roberts, James Lilly, Cynthia Lilly and David Lilly; and many nieces, nephews and extended family members.
In addition to his parents, Quentin was preceded in death by his siblings, Barbara Lawson and Roger Lawson.
Per Quentin's request, there are no calling hours or services.
His kindness, artistic talent and unwavering love for his family will be deeply missed and fondly remembered by all who knew him.
Arrangements have been entrusted to Kinnick Funeral Home in Girard.
